China-US non-cooperation damaging security: Gates

The United States Defence Secretary Robert Gates has said the lack of military contact between the US and China is damaging regional security in Asia. <br/> <br/>Speaking at a security conference in Singapore, Gates appealed to Beijing to restore military relations, which it suspended in protest against recent US arms sale to Taiwan. <br/> <br/>Gates blamed the Chinese military leadership for the lack of military contact between the two countries, which he told his audience, is having a real cost on Asian regional security. <br/>
